a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orWoodpecker CI <emmett1.2miligrams@protonmail.com>2025-12-18 17:20:15 +0000
committerWoodpecker CI <emmett1.2miligrams@protonmail.com>2025-12-18 17:20:15 +0000
commit41f5a53581ca67c7b3a899631efca782db6f88ac (patch)
tree14f5d0fe750c66ce0e0630ed1065333df751db17
parent16bab091a6d77fbcd8d27a66e1a6dfea22856788 (diff)
downloadalicelinux-41f5a53581ca67c7b3a899631efca782db6f88ac.tar.gz
alicelinux-41f5a53581ca67c7b3a899631efca782db6f88ac.zip
Woodpecker CI 5e91057ae85422812a166a117d4d15af96a77397 [SKIP CI]
-rw-r--r--curl/.files1
-rw-r--r--curl/abuild5
-rw-r--r--libressl/.files3
-rw-r--r--libressl/abuild15
-rw-r--r--zlib-ng/.files1
-rwxr-xr-xzlib-ng/abuild3
6 files changed, 24 insertions, 4 deletions
diff --git a/curl/.files b/curl/.files
index eb3ed61b..db4c6736 100644
--- a/curl/.files
+++ b/curl/.files
@@ -18,6 +18,7 @@ drwxr-xr-x root/root usr/include/curl/
-rw-r--r-- root/root usr/include/curl/urlapi.h
-rw-r--r-- root/root usr/include/curl/websockets.h
drwxr-xr-x root/root usr/lib/
+-rw-r--r-- root/root usr/lib/libcurl.a
lrwxrwxrwx root/root usr/lib/libcurl.so -> libcurl.so.4.8.0
lrwxrwxrwx root/root usr/lib/libcurl.so.4 -> libcurl.so.4.8.0
-rwxr-xr-x root/root usr/lib/libcurl.so.4.8.0
diff --git a/curl/abuild b/curl/abuild
index 77ad5eda..40945c4c 100644
--- a/curl/abuild
+++ b/curl/abuild
@@ -1,7 +1,8 @@
name=curl
version=8.17.0
-release=1
+release=2
source="https://$name.se/download/$name-$version.tar.xz"
+keep_static=1
build() {
mkdir bin
@@ -11,6 +12,8 @@ build() {
chmod +x bin/perl
export PATH=$PWD/bin:$PATH
+ sed 's/\(curl_LDADD =\)/\1 -all-static/' -i src/Makefile.in
+
./configure \
--prefix=/usr \
--with-openssl \
diff --git a/libressl/.files b/libressl/.files
index 7cf82d1c..c3c44e4e 100644
--- a/libressl/.files
+++ b/libressl/.files
@@ -79,12 +79,15 @@ drwxr-xr-x root/root usr/include/openssl/
-rw-r--r-- root/root usr/include/openssl/x509v3.h
-rw-r--r-- root/root usr/include/tls.h
drwxr-xr-x root/root usr/lib/
+-rw-r--r-- root/root usr/lib/libcrypto.a
lrwxrwxrwx root/root usr/lib/libcrypto.so -> libcrypto.so.57.0.1
lrwxrwxrwx root/root usr/lib/libcrypto.so.57 -> libcrypto.so.57.0.1
-rw-r--r-- root/root usr/lib/libcrypto.so.57.0.1
+-rw-r--r-- root/root usr/lib/libssl.a
lrwxrwxrwx root/root usr/lib/libssl.so -> libssl.so.60.0.1
lrwxrwxrwx root/root usr/lib/libssl.so.60 -> libssl.so.60.0.1
-rw-r--r-- root/root usr/lib/libssl.so.60.0.1
+-rw-r--r-- root/root usr/lib/libtls.a
lrwxrwxrwx root/root usr/lib/libtls.so -> libtls.so.33.0.1
lrwxrwxrwx root/root usr/lib/libtls.so.33 -> libtls.so.33.0.1
-rw-r--r-- root/root usr/lib/libtls.so.33.0.1
diff --git a/libressl/abuild b/libressl/abuild
index 531856e2..db486ad0 100644
--- a/libressl/abuild
+++ b/libressl/abuild
@@ -1,8 +1,19 @@
name=libressl
version=4.2.1
-release=1
+release=2
source="https://ftp.openbsd.org/pub/OpenBSD/LibreSSL/${name}-${version}.tar.gz"
+keep_static=1
-postbuild() {
+build() {
+ ./configure \
+ --prefix=/usr \
+ --sysconfdir=/etc \
+ --enable-static \
+ --enable-shared
+ make
+ make DESTDIR=$PKG install
+ make clean
+ make LDFLAGS="-all-static"
+ make DESTDIR=$PKG install
rm $PKG/etc/ssl/cert.pem
}
diff --git a/zlib-ng/.files b/zlib-ng/.files
index 535ae559..dcbe5d82 100644
--- a/zlib-ng/.files
+++ b/zlib-ng/.files
@@ -4,6 +4,7 @@ drwxr-xr-x root/root usr/include/
-rw-r--r-- root/root usr/include/zlib.h
-rw-r--r-- root/root usr/include/zlib_name_mangling.h
drwxr-xr-x root/root usr/lib/
+-rw-r--r-- root/root usr/lib/libz.a
lrwxrwxrwx root/root usr/lib/libz.so -> libz.so.1.3.1
lrwxrwxrwx root/root usr/lib/libz.so.1 -> libz.so.1.3.1
-rwxr-xr-x root/root usr/lib/libz.so.1.3.1
diff --git a/zlib-ng/abuild b/zlib-ng/abuild
index 3ea22f1f..631bbbb8 100755
--- a/zlib-ng/abuild
+++ b/zlib-ng/abuild
@@ -1,8 +1,9 @@
name=zlib-ng
version=2.3.2
-release=1
+release=2
source="https://github.com/${name}/${name}/archive/${version}/${name}-${version}.tar.gz
no-weird-ver.patch"
+keep_static=1
build() {
./configure --prefix=/usr --shared --zlib-compat